Page: 168.
Name: Not stated.
Occupation: Guard.
Place of accident: Blackfriars, Middlesex.
Injury: [Unspecified].
Details of accident: Great Northern Goods train Guard knocked down at Blackfriars when attempting to cross in front of the engine of the 9.22pm from Moorgate Street to Crystal Palace. Engine number 106. G Kindal.
